Step-by-step explanation:

These are all examples of p-series:

∑(1 / nᵖ), where p>0.

If p > 1, the series converges.  If 0 < p ≤ 1, the series diverges.

First option:

∑(1/n⁵)

Here, p = 5.  Since 5 > 1, the series converges.

Second option:

∑((√n+3)/n³)

∑((√n)/n³) + ∑(3/n³)

∑(1/n^2.5) + 3 ∑(1/n³)

In the first sum, p = 2.5.  In the second sum, p = 3.  Both are greater than 1, so the series converges.

Third option:

∑((n−4)/(n⁴√n))

∑(1/(n³√n)) − ∑(4/(n⁴√n))

∑(1/n^3.5) − 4 ∑(1/n^4.5)

In the first sum, p = 3.5.  In the second sum, p = 4.5.  Both are greater than 1, so the series converges.

Fourth option:

∑(1/∛n)

∑(1/n^⅓)

Here, p = ⅓.  This is less than 1, so the series diverges.

Note: if a series is converging, then the limit is 0.

However, if the limit of a series is 0, it does not necessarily mean that series is converging.

Here, the limit of all 4 options is 0.  However, the fourth option is a diverging series.

The coordinates of triangle GBW are G (20, 10) B (-35, 20), and W (5,-10). Is GBW a right triangle? Justify your answer.
Artist 52 [7]
We know from Pythagoras' Theorem, a right angle triangle can be identified by the relationship:

a^2+b^2=c^2

Thus, we know if the side lengths of the triangle in question abide by this relation, the triangle is right.

First, we must find the greatest side length.

We know, using the distance formula.

GB= \sqrt{(-35-20)^2 +(20-10)^2} =\sqrt{3125}
BW= \sqrt{(5+35)^2 +(-10-20)^2} =\sqrt{2500}
WG= \sqrt{(20-5)^2 +(10+10)^2} =\sqrt{625}

From this, we know that:
GB\ \textgreater \ BW\ \textgreater \ WG
Therefore, GB would be the hypotenuse of the triangle.
Now we substitute the values for the two shorter lengths and the greater length into the pythagorean theorem:
a^2+b^2=2500+625=3125
c^2=3125
\therefore LHS=RHS
Therefore, this triangle is a right angled triangle
